    Great subject matter on this video on a number of issues looked into and also being a car rarely seen now made this video even more enjoyable. Around 1970-72, one of my classmates (class of 1974) had a car exactly like this (except being light blue with blue interior). Until Ford made the push with the "total performance" Fords on the 1963 1/2 models, this car was more about economy and no frills low cost. After that push cars like this were more optioned out with the hardtop bodies, bucket seats, etc. Just subscribed. Thanks.
